
Almost a year to the day, I stopped by the former Sanders Bakery/headquarters and the old Yellow Pages building on the Detroit-Highland Park border to see if anything has changed or remained the same. As I walked down Oakman, I first came upon the old Sanders headquarters. I saw the first few windows removed, and wondered if they may be remodeling or demolishing the building. The Sanders Country Home bakery was once here.

The Bell Telephone building is preparing to undergo renovations for housing. This was once the home of the Yellow Pages, and Western Electric in an earlier day. I have family who used to work here way back when, and said that it was a nice place to work at. This building reminds me of the former Hudsons department store in Downtown Detroit which was demolished over 10 years ago in 1998.
